Transaction 85888324f4f8e76195529b2c3692bd30c6eba36101442d65a3c2b1685041d28d
1 Input
1 Output
-
85888324f4f8e76195529b2c3692bd30c6eba36101442d65a3c2b1685041d28d:0
- value
- 82650404
- script pubkey
- OP_0 OP_PUSHBYTES_20 8df6c223b512f8676e0845c507f779a39088d659
- address
- bc1q3hmvyga4ztuxwmsgghzs0ame5wgg34je6k3re5